BILL NUMBER:  AB 2088
  VETOED	DATE: 09/27/2016




To the Members of the California State Assembly:

I am returning Assembly Bill 2088 without my signature.

This bill mandates a six month license suspension or restriction, or
an appropriate period of community service, for any person who pleads
guilty or nolo contendere to hit and run with property damage if the
plea is in satisfaction of a charge of hit and run resulting in
injury or death.

The prescriptive mandates contained in this bill dealing with one
specific plea bargain scenario unnecessarily constrain judicial
discretion-each sanction contemplated by this measure is already
available to the court.

Sincerely,



Edmund G. Brown Jr.
